Description

If you want to deal with daily struggles without becoming a basket case, to handle adversity and rejection with positivity, to keep moving forward without becoming despondent, then this book is for you!

In what critics have described as “A memoir of experiences with pithy prose,” Ally Dalsimer tackles the struggles of loss, motivation, and the journey we all take to be the person we want to be.

Weaving a dramatic yet light-hearted narrative punctuated by deeply moving personal stories, sayings, and observations, You Don’t Have to Be Fabulous Every Day! leads us on a journey to navigate periods of change with an eye to identifying and achieving our personal life goals with purpose and without self-sabotage or recrimination.

You’ll learn:

  • How to navigate dealing with stress and anxiety in your daily life
  • How to be more positive when coping with difficult people and situations
  • How to change your brain whether you’re dealing with grief and loss or a difficult boss
  • How positivity can be your strongest weapon for handling adversity and rejection
  • How to get yourself unstuck and keep moving forward no matter what you’re facing
  • How to manage daily struggles with grace and resilience
  • How to love yourself and stop the self-sabotage

Tapping into wide-ranging wisdom from Thomas Edison to Yoda, from Martin Luther King, Jr. to Led Zeppelin, Ally will inspire you with insights for handling adversity and trauma with strength and wisdom. As she explains, “It’s okay if our paths are not linear—taking small steps or a few side steps is better than sliding backwards.”
